AI Summary

  • Compensation to non-contracted health care providers for medical services to inmates in St. Lucie County detention centers is capped at 110% of the Medicare allowable rate, or 125% if the provider reported a negative operating margin for the previous year to the Agency for Health Care Administration
  • Compensation to non-contracted entities providing emergency medical transportation services (including ambulance and air ambulance) for St. Lucie County detention center inmates is capped at 110% of the Medicare allowable rate
  • Health care providers covered under the act include hospitals, physicians, physician assistants, osteopathic physicians, podiatric physicians, health maintenance organizations, ambulatory surgical centers, and other medical facilities
  • The compensation caps do not apply to charges for medical services provided at a hospital operated by St. Lucie County
  • The act provides an exception to general law, applies exclusively to St. Lucie County, and takes effect upon becoming law
